  • Cycle the power off and then on again.
    Hold down the previous and next simultaneously while it boots to enter a CONFIG Start.
    When the config start menu is loaded select Maintenance.
    Then select Update IPendant firmware.

  • Yes you can backup the original Ipendant firmware. That is not an Image backup and sysmast files do not apply here.
    If you are updating Ipendant firmware use the latest version that you have.
    I have several different software versions in our plant, from 6.22 to 7.70.
    I update all spare Teach Pendants to 7.70 that way I know the pendant will work any where in the plant.

  • Fanuc robots come with serialized software. The Robot F number or E number or the controller serial number is attached to the software media.
    You cannot take the software from one robot and load it on another robot. Fanuc considers that stealing software. I am sure if Fanuc saw this post they would say that we are encouraging stealing of their software.
    I'll give some examples
    You lose the software and after a CPU failure you take an Image from another robot and load it on the robot that had the failed CPU. Fanuc considers that stealing software. You are supposed to call Fanuc and get a "reburn" of your software and pay for it.
    Another example is you have an option on one robot but not on the other. So you take an image of the robot with the options you want and restore it to another robot. That is stealing. Fanuc requires you to pay for that option.
    All robots from R30iA and later capture the software serialization number and Fanuc can tell if it is installed on the robot it was purchased for. If it is determined it is not they can remove it or force you to pay for it. Also R30iB and later will not allow you to restore an image on a robot that came from a different robot. This also voids the warranty!
